Planting Calendar for Scutellaria

Frost tolerance for scutellaria: Not tolerant of frost.
When to plant: After the last frost when the weather gets warmer.

Scutellaria are not cold tolerant which means that you really should wait until it warms up after the last frost has passed before you can plant them.

The earliest that you can plant scutellaria in Wharton is March. However, you really should wait until April if you don't want to take any chances.

The last month that you can plant scutellaria and expect a good harvest is probably September. You probably don't want to wait any later than that or else your scutellaria may not have a chance to fully mature. You can get started a couple of weeks earlier by starting your scutellaria indoors.

Last Frost Date

On average the last frost when the weather gets warmer is on February 15 in Wharton. You should expect an average low temperature of 20°F in the coldest months of winter.

Just be sure to remember that USDA zone info for Wharton may not be accurate from year to year and the actual date of last frost is different every year. Since half of the time in Wharton last frost occurs after February 15 be ready to cover your scutellaria in the event of a late frost.
